The video tutorial introduces solving equations using iteration, a new concept in the higher paper. It explains the mechanical process of finding values X1, X2, and X3 using the iterative formula Xn+1 = -2 - 4/Xn^2, starting with X0 = -2.5. The tutorial emphasizes not rounding off answers and suggests using a calculator for efficiency. It further explains the relationship between the iterative process and the cubic equation X^3 + 2X^2 + 4 = 0, showing how iteration provides a numerical solution when factorization is not possible. The video concludes by highlighting the power of iteration in solving otherwise unsolvable equations.
